Top activities and local experiences in Puerto de la Cruz and Santa Cruz de Tenerife

Active adventure and social fun go hand in hand here. Whether you’re planning a sun-filled day by the pool, a cultural afternoon in a botanical garden, or a wild evening exploring tapas bars with friends, Tenerife’s Canary Islands deliver. Here are some of my go-to experiences that work beautifully with a group stay in a cottage or holiday rental:

  • Lago Martianez by César Manrique and the seawater complex: Dive into a string of outdoor pools with sea views, perfect for a day of lounging with a view or a quick splash between beach breaks.
  • Playa Jardín and other nearby beaches: A walk along the volcanic coastline, a sunbathe, or a casual swim in clear water—choose days with a mix of sand and scenery.
  • Botanical Garden and Jardín de Aclimatación de La Orotava: Gentle strolls among Mediterranean flora and tropical trees provide shade and photo-worthy moments—great for morning exploration before a big lunch.
  • Loro Parque: A day with playful penguins and majestic parrot shows; it’s a family-friendly standout that’s also a must for a group looking to swap city vibes for wildlife wonder.
  • La Orotava old town and La Laguna: Historic streets, craft markets, and coffee stops that feel like stepping into another era—perfect for a relaxed afternoon with friends.
  • Teide National Park (Teide Peak): A day trip to Spain’s highest peak, with cable car options and otherworldly landscapes. Pack layers and bring your camera for lava ridges and starlit skies if you stay late for sunset.
  • Canarian cuisine and tapas: Sample papas arrugadas with mojo, fresh seafood, gofio, and locally produced wines. Cooking a meal in a cottage kitchen with friends after a market visit is a quintessentially joyful Canarian experience.
  • Markets and nightlife: Santa Cruz de Tenerife hosts artsy markets, live music, and stylish bars where you can toast to a successful day of adventures with friends.

Food, markets, and local flavors

Food is a big part of life in the Canary Islands, and the best cottage stays are within easy reach of standout eateries and markets. In Puerto de la Cruz, you can enjoy a mix of fresh seafood, hearty stews, and light, citrusy flavors that reflect the island’s volcanic soil and ocean winds. I love stopping by local markets to pick up goat cheese, olives, and ripe tropical fruits to create a spontaneous picnic in the cottage garden or on a terrace with friends. A typical day might include papas arrugadas with mojo sauce, fresh fish, and a tropical smoothie made with local mangos or papayas.

For a taste of tradition, seek out small bakeries offering bienmesabe (almond and egg yolk dessert) and pastel de carne, samples that tell the story of Tenerife’s culinary evolution from farm to table. And of course, you’ll find excellent wines from the region—perfect for pairing with grilled seafood or a sunset spread on a cottage balcony after a day of exploring.

Getting around and choosing the right rental

Transport is a key factor when you’re planning a friend-filled vacation on Tenerife. Puerto de la Cruz is well-connected by road, and its proximity to Santa Cruz de Tenerife makes day trips or sunset drives simple. If you’re staying in a cottage near the coast, you’ll appreciate the walkability to beaches, cafés, and the botanical garden, with car rental available for longer day trips to Teide or the southern beaches. The island’s bus network (TITSA) also covers major towns and attractions, offering a budget-friendly option if you’re not planning to drive every day.

Practical travel tips for a smooth Canarian escape

  • Pack layers for Teide’s higher elevations; mornings can be cool even when coastal days are warm.
  • Bring a reusable water bottle and beach bag to stay eco-friendly during long days of exploring local beaches and markets.
  • Check transport options ahead of time if you’re coordinating a group; TITSA buses cover major routes but some excursions are easier with a car.
  • Book a cottage with a well-equipped kitchen if your crew loves cooking together after a day of adventures.
  • Reserve popular experiences (like Loro Parque or Teide cable car) in advance during peak seasons to avoid lines and sell-outs.
